Symbolic Significance and Player Engagement

The design choice to incorporate Anubis and Scarab symbols goes beyond mere visual appeal. It is a strategic decision rooted in the symbols’ ability to evoke emotional responses tied to themes of protection and regeneration. For example:

  • Anubis: Known as the god of mummification and the afterlife, Anubis symbolizes protection, guidance, and the transition from life to the afterlife. Including his imagery can invoke a sense of security in players and relate to the idea of potential rewards and safe passage to winning.
  • Scarab: Representing rebirth and renewal, the scarab beetle’s depiction in games often appears as a token of luck, prosperity, and spiritual transformation. It is a powerful motif that resonates with players seeking fortunes and new beginnings.
